Light the World Mobile Giving Machine is a vending machine with a difference. When you swipe your credit card, instead of buying a candy bar you’re buying an item for an individual or family in need.

Some items featured in this year’s Giving Machine are a baby toy, pajamas, chickens, bedding set, hot meals, and work attire, with prices ranging from $5 to $240. All operational costs are covered, so your donation goes completely to the local nonprofit.
Light the World Mobile Giving Machine is a project of The Church of Latter-day Saints.

The local nonprofits that are receiving the donations are:
- Baby Bundles blesses new mothers in need by giving them a bag full of necessities – baby outfits, blankets, burp cloths, bibs, developmental toys and the like – as they leave the hospital with their newborn.
- Beds for Kids provides beds and essential furniture to children and their families in need through a network of over 40 referral agencies across the Charlotte region.
- The Relatives is Mecklenburg County’s sole emergency shelter serving youth and adolescents. Additionally, it operates On Ramp, a drop-in resource center for young adults seeking help making the successful evolution from youth to independent adult.
Light the World will be available at Promenade on Providence, 10844 Providence Road, Charlotte, from December 14, 2023, to January 1, 2024, with an opening night of December 13. There is plenty of free parking.
